Output d196043f148150711c80397a29aa7a9ddb82a83ea418faa29853760c2d0b5c15:0

value
2721951
script pubkey
OP_HASH160 OP_PUSHBYTES_20 18078854614603793aa3d3f9cbcc6fc56cb43a35 OP_EQUAL
address
33t5AWyME7UbRvTU1qtuNGf6QyQkp19i1w
transaction
d196043f148150711c80397a29aa7a9ddb82a83ea418faa29853760c2d0b5c15
confirmations
85146
spent
true